1. IBM Watson Health:
IBM Watson Health is a leader in AI-powered healthcare solutions. Their AI platform, Watson, uses natural language processing and machine learning algorithms to analyze medical data and provide insights for clinical decision-making. In clinical research, IBM Watson Health is focused on improving patient recruitment, optimizing trial design, and enhancing real-world evidence generation.
2. DeepMind Health:
DeepMind Health, a subsidiary of Alphabet Inc., is known for its advanced AI algorithms and deep learning techniques. They have been actively involved in clinical research by developing AI models to predict patient deterioration, detect eye diseases, and improve the accuracy of radiotherapy planning. DeepMind Health’s innovative approach has the potential to revolutionize patient care and treatment outcomes.
3. Tempus:
Tempus is a technology company that uses AI and machine learning to analyze clinical and molecular data. Their platform aims to personalize cancer treatment by providing physicians with actionable insights based on a patient’s genetic profile. Tempus’ AI capabilities enable researchers to identify patterns and correlations in large datasets, leading to more targeted therapies and improved patient outcomes.
4. Medidata Solutions:
Medidata Solutions offers a comprehensive cloud-based platform for clinical research. Their AI-powered solutions help streamline the entire clinical trial process, from study design to data analysis. Medidata’s platform leverages machine learning algorithms to optimize trial protocols, predict patient outcomes, and identify potential risks or adverse events.
5. NVIDIA:
NVIDIA is a leading technology company that specializes in graphics processing units (GPUs) and AI computing. In clinical research, NVIDIA’s AI platforms are used for image analysis, genomics, and drug discovery. Their GPUs enable researchers to process large amounts of data quickly, accelerating the development of new treatments and therapies.
6. Flatiron Health:
Flatiron Health is a healthcare technology company that focuses on oncology research. Their AI-powered platform aggregates and analyzes real-world clinical data to generate insights for cancer research. Flatiron Health’s advanced analytics capabilities help researchers identify trends, evaluate treatment effectiveness, and improve patient outcomes.
7. Butterfly Network:
Butterfly Network is a medical imaging company that has developed an AI-powered handheld ultrasound device. Their device, called the Butterfly iQ, uses AI algorithms to generate high-quality images and provide real-time analysis. This technology has the potential to revolutionize point-of-care diagnostics and improve patient access to medical imaging.
8. Zebra Medical Vision:
Zebra Medical Vision specializes in developing AI algorithms for medical imaging analysis. Their platform can detect various diseases and conditions from medical images, including lung cancer, liver disease, and cardiovascular abnormalities. Zebra Medical Vision’s AI solutions have the potential to enhance early detection and improve patient outcomes.
9. Owkin:
Owkin is a startup that combines AI and federated learning to enable collaborative research while protecting patient privacy. Their platform allows researchers to train AI models on decentralized datasets without sharing sensitive patient information. Owkin’s innovative approach has the potential to accelerate medical research by facilitating collaboration among institutions while maintaining data privacy.
